BORG Warner employees, including those from the Tralee branch of the company, took part in the Hardman Triathlon in Killarney on Saturday last as part of a series of team building exercises.

Twenty-seven workers from all over Europe, including Tralee employees were involved in the challenge as they worked in teams of three to finish the arduous task.

The aim of the event was to create a stronger sense of solidarity and community within the entire company as a whole.

“The event was a total success and a great opportunity for our employees from facilities all over Europe to demonstrate their ‘can-do’ attitude,” said Nick Belton, Borg Warner Plant Manager Tralee. 

“It was a welcome possibility to foster the relationship among the participants and create a common corporate identity,” he finished. 

The facility on the Tralee Monavalley Industrial Estate in County Kerry currently includes over 200 full-time employees and is one of Borg Warner’s 18 European locations.

The company is one that is well known for getting involved in local communities with the Tralee branch taking part in many large-scale local events, including the 2015 New Year fireworks display, toy drives for St. Vincent de Paul and numerous other community-related events.
